<p>ISO 105-J03:2009 provides a method of calculating the colour difference between two specimens of the same material, measured under the same conditions, such that the numerical value ∆<i>E</i><sub>cmc</sub>(<i>l</i>:<i>c</i>) for the total colour difference quantifies the extent to which the two specimens do not match. It permits the specification of a maximum value (tolerance) which depends only on the closeness of match required for a given end-use and not on the colour involved, nor on the nature of the colour difference. The method also provides a means for establishing the ratio of differences in lightness to chroma and to hue.</p>
